Ir al contenido
Menú
Se marcó esta pregunta
3 Respuestas
1442 Vistas

Durante la configuración inicial de la base de datos en Odoo para operar con AFIP/ARCA, se deben gestionar dos archivos fundamentales para la emisión de comprobantes electrónicos:


Clave Privada (Private Key): 

• Si el campo está vacío, al hacer clic en “Generar solicitud de renovación”, Odoo generará automáticamente una nueva clave privada junto con el archivo .csr (request de certificado). 

• Esta clave privada se guarda en Odoo y quedará disponible en el campo desplegable “Private Key”. 

• Esta clave será la que deberá utilizarse al generar el certificado en el portal de ARCA, ya que el certificado estará vinculado criptográficamente a esta clave.

¡¡IMPORTANTE!!

Si ya hay una clave privada cargada, al hacer clic en “Generar solicitud de renovación”, NO se genera una nueva clave. Se reutiliza la existente, y lo único que se crea es un nuevo archivo .csr. Esto permite renovar el certificado sin alterar la clave previa.


Certificado (Certificado): 

• Una vez obtenido el archivo .csr, este debe subirse al portal de ARCA para generar el certificado correspondiente, el cual estará vinculado al punto de venta y los servicios web habilitados. 

• Este certificado debe luego cargarse en Odoo en el campo “Certificate”.

Proceso de Emisión de Certificado


Video de proceso de carga de certificado en Odoo





Avatar
Descartar
Autor Mejor respuesta

¿Y si ya tengo el certificado generado en otro sistema?

Si el cliente ya cuenta con una clave privada y certificado válidos obtenidos fuera de Odoo (por ejemplo, desde otro sistema o gestionados manualmente), puede cargarlos directamente en Odoo y todo funcionará sin necesidad de generar nada desde cero ni de volver a pasar por ARCA.

Evitar errores comunes: 

• No borres ni reemplaces la clave privada si ya está en uso, ya que cualquier certificado generado con esa clave dejaría de ser válido si se cambia. 

• No generes múltiples claves y certificados sin control, ya que puede llevar a errores como: “El certificado y la clave privada no son compatibles”

Documentación Adicional

Documentación Oficial de Usuario

Guia de Emisión de Certificado


Avatar
Descartar
Mejor respuesta

Hola. Sigo todos los pasos de instructivo, y cuando intento probar la conexión me da el error.

Computador no autorizado a acceder al servicio.


Ya pude hacerlo!

El problema esta, en que hay que autorizar todos los servicios en afip, no esta claro eso en la documentación, ya que solo habla de autorizar factura electronica.

Hay que autorizar todos en administración de relaciones fiscales.

wscdc:  Constatación de Comprobantes

wsfe: Facturación electronica

wsfex: Facturación electronica exportación

wsbfe:  Bono Fiscal Electrónico

Avatar
Descartar
Autor

Hola Diego.

Generalmente ese error se debe a que el webservice no ha sido viculado a Odoo con el certificado que generaste.Te comparto los siguientes pasos a verificar:

1. Entramos al portal de ARCA con nuestra Clave Fiscal
2. Seleccionamos la opcion de "Administrador de Relaciones de Clave Fiscal"
3. Seleccionar la empresa con la que queremos operar
4. Hacemos clic en "nueva realcion", luego en "Servicio" y por ultimo, "Buscar"
5. Desplegamos la opción que diece ARCA, luego webservices y hacemos clic en el WS necesario (Factura electronica, Factura electronica de exportación, etc.)
6. En "Representante" haz clic en el botón "Buscar" y seleccionamos Computador Fiscal / Certificado Digital
7. Damos clic en confirmar y nuevamente confirmar

Espero que esto te ayude a completar la configuración
Gracias

Mejor respuesta

Buenas tardes, 

Despues de generar el certificado en ARCA y cargarlo en Odoo de la manera descripta en el video, obtengo el siguiente error:

  • Certificado TEST -> "Conexión fallida. Hubo un problema con al conexión al web service wscdc: Certificado no emitido por AC de confianza".
  • Certificado TEST Homologacion -> "Conexión fallida. Hubo un problema con la conexión al web service wscdc: Computador no autorizado a acceder al servicio." PISTA: El certificado no está autorizado (delegado) para trabajar con este web service.

Este error me aparece para todas las conexiones: wscdc, wsfe, wsfex, wsbfe.

Desde el estudio contable no enviaron confirmacion de que desde ARCA esta OK.

Avatar
Descartar
Autor

Hola Andres,

Veo que estas tratando de configurar un ambiente de prueba/Homologación en tu base de datos.
Para esto te recomiendo que uses el ambiente demo. Es mucho más sencillo de configurar y no tienes que establecer certificados para poder validar los flujos de emisión de documentos

Te dejo un video donde puedes ver los diferentes ambientes. El ambiente demo empieza a partir del minuto 8: https://youtu.be/-_KiiCo1C8Y?si=qQc0WhbJIBrgnZ0J

Espero esto te funcione

Hola Everardo, un gusto hablar contigo nuevamente!
Si he visto el video que comentas, pero estoy intentando configurar tambien el ambiente de PROD y me da el mismo error que el de Homologacion.

Publicaciones relacionadas Respuestas Vistas Actividad
1
mar 25
1536
2
mar 25
2693
2
ago 25
685
0
nov 24
1473
0
jun 24
1443